Luke 24:16
But their eyes were holden that they coulde not knowe him.

28And they drue neye vnto the toune wich they went to. And he made as though he wolde have gone further.
29But they constrayned him sayinge: abyde with vs for it draweth towardes nyght and the daye is farre passed. And he went in to tary with the.
30And it came to passe as he sate at meate wt them he toke breed blessed it brake and gave to them.
31And their eyes were openned and they knewe him: and he vnnisshed out of their syght.
32And they sayde betwene them selves: dyd not oure hertes burne with in vs whyll he talked with vs by the waye and as he opened to vs the scriptures?
